Vector256.As<T,U>(Vector256<T>) Methode

Definition

Interpretiert eine Vector256<T>-Struktur vom Typ T als Vector256<T>-Struktur vom Typ U neu.Reinterprets a Vector256<T> of type T as a new Vector256<T> of type U.

public:
generic <typename T, typename U>
 where T : value class where U : value class[System::Runtime::CompilerServices::Extension]
 static System::Runtime::Intrinsics::Vector256<U> As(System::Runtime::Intrinsics::Vector256<T> vector);
public static System.Runtime.Intrinsics.Vector256<U> As<T,U> (this System.Runtime.Intrinsics.Vector256<T> vector) where T : struct where U : struct;
static member As : System.Runtime.Intrinsics.Vector256<'T (requires 'T : struct)> -> System.Runtime.Intrinsics.Vector256<'U (requires 'U : struct)> (requires 'T : struct and 'U : struct)
<Extension()>
Public Function As(Of T As Structure, U As Structure) (vector As Vector256(Of T)) As Vector256(Of U)

Typparameter

T

Der Typ des Eingabe Vektors.The type of the input vector.

U

Der Typ, für den vector der Vektor neu interpretiert werden soll.The type that the vector vector should be reinterpreted as.

Parameter

vector
Vector256<T>

Der Vektor, der neu interpretiert werden soll.The vector to reinterpret.

Gibt zurück

vector neu interpretiert als Vector256<T>-Struktur vom Typvector reinterpreted as a Vector256<T> of type sein..

Ausnahmen

Der Typ von vector (T) oder der Typ des Ziels (U) wird nicht unterstützt.The type of vector (T) or the type of the target (U) is not supported.

Gilt für: